摘要: 鉴于目前一些矿井已经布设了基于TD-LTE的4G无线通信网络,针对现有防爆柴油机无轨胶轮车监控仪或保护装置存在诸多不足,开发了于TD-LTE技术的井下防爆车辆运行状态实时监测系统。文章详细对比了采用TD-LTE技术的4G专网在胶轮车应用的优势,并对系统的原理结构及试验测试进行了介绍。应用结果表明,该系统能够稳定的对井下车辆运行数据、视频、语音进行稳定传输,从而加强无轨胶轮车运营的监管和调度,保障辅助运输安全、提高运输效率。

Abstract: At present, some mines have laid out the 4G wireless communication network based on TD-LTE. Aiming at the shortcomings of the existing explosion-proof trackless vehicle monitoring instrument, the real-time monitoring system of underground explosion-proof vehicle running condition of TD-LTE technology was developed. The article describes in detail the advantages of applying TD-LTE technology wireless networks in mining vehicles and the principle structure and test of the system are introduced. The application results show that the system can stably transmit the data, video and voice of the underground vehicle, which can strengthen the trackless rubber tire operation of the supervision and scheduling to protect the auxiliary transport safety and improve transport efficiency.
